WebJan 25, 2024 · Who knows/needs OR who know/need? TQ. Anna Sophia. +0. Either can be correct. If the "who" refers to people (plural) then you can use the plural form of the verb: The people who know you, those [people] who need help, etc. It can be singular. Who knows what the weather will be like this weekend. Who needs some help? WebIt is the same as any other verb, we put an 's' at the end when we're talking about a singular noun, e.g. drink: He drinks coffee every morning; They drink too much when they get together on weekends.
